Phase and periodicity of Aharonov-Bohm oscillations: effect of channel mixing
Abstract
We take a negative delta function impurity in one arm of a quasi one dimensional Aharonov-Bohm ring and demonstrate abrupt phase changes across a quasi bound state of the negative delta function potential. We give a new mechanism for conductance oscillations with the strength of the negative delta potential. We also show that coupling to evanescent modes can result in a $hc/2e$ flux periodicity at certain energies. These observations were made in a recent ingenious experiment by D. Mailly et al [1].
